Daily timeframeQ2 Holdings, Inc. provides digital solutions to financial institutions, financial technology companies, FinTechs, and alternative finance companies (Alt-FIs) in the United States. The company carries a $3.06B market cap, placing it firmly in the mid-cap category. The company offers Digital Banking Platform, an end-to-end digital banking platform that supports its financial institution customers in their delivery of retail, SMB, and commercial functionalities across digital channels; and risk and fraud solutions that are designed to support financial institutions' efforts to protect end users, comply with regulatory requirements and manage fraud risk efficiently.

Cash vs Debt
With $378.9M in cash and $343.9M in debt, QTWO maintains more liquidity than leverage. This favorable balance sheet position can be an asset when capital markets become less accommodating. Annual free cash flow of $179.9M supports ongoing capital allocation decisions and provides a cushion against unexpected expenses or downturns. ROE of 12.8% points to decent capital efficiency, indicating how much profit the company produces per dollar of shareholder equity. ROA of 3.2% is on the lower side, which is common in asset-heavy industries. Revenue has grown from $565.7M (2022) to $794.8M (2025), reflecting a 41% increase over the period.
